What evidence led astronomers to conclude that the Oort cloud is a spherical distribution of comets?

A) the observation that comets enter the solar system from random directions
B) direct observation of comets orbiting the sun in the Oort cloud
C) Astronomers did not draw that conclusion; the Oort cloud is shaped like a flat ring in the same plane as the planets.
D) observations of comets getting flung out by Jupiter's gravity in random directions


A) the observation that comets enter the solar system from random directions
